NorthStar is currently seeking a talented and compassionate Certified Registered Nurse Anesthetist (CRNA) to join our team at Southeastern Ohio Regional Medical Center in Cambridge, OH. Practice is CRNA only.
Southeastern Ohio Regional Medical Center - Southeastern Med is a premier health system in Cambridge, Ohio. We serve Guernsey County, Noble County, and the broader Southeastern Ohio region. Over the years, we've grown from a small community hospital into an innovative, acute healthcare center serving over 4,000 inpatients and nearly 100,000 outpatients annually.
Highly autonomous practice! 4 ORs daily, 4 CRNAs daily, independent practice.
